当前版块:问答社区 > CASS

南方cass9.0加载插件时,出现参数类型错误stringp nil

Win7
其他
CASS9


全部评论

等级:LV30
积分:360
子非鱼 2018-11-25 16:54
中病毒或者插件有问题
回复 0
等级:LV27
积分:270
奋豆 2018-11-25 21:37

CAD启动时提示“错误: 参数类型错误: stringp nil”大部分是由于启动时自动加载了某个错误程序造成的(或程序内有不完善的功能代码)。将以下语句复制在acad.mnl文件的最后一行下后保存测试:

(load (strcat InstallPath "×××.vlx"))

如果将代码修改一下,先判断变量InstallPath的值后再运行就不会有此错误了。

修改后的代码(if (/= InstallPath nil) (load (strcat InstallPath "×××.vlx")))

(princ)

很多时候是由于CAD病毒文件会在acad.mnl文件下添加一些程序代码,所以删除acad.lsp或acad.fas等病毒文件后,每次启动CAD都会有这样的错误提示,它虽然不影响CAD的功能使用,但很烦心,不是吗?所以,删除病毒文件后要记得打开acad.mnl文件看看它里面是不是多了类似下面这样的加载语句,如果有也要即时删除:

其中的

(load "acadapq")

(princ)

就是病毒添加在acad.mnl文件内的加载程序代码。

回复 0
1
提交
悬赏回复规则
1、悬赏期为24小时,从发布时间起算;
2、悬赏期内提问者如设置评论为“精选评论”,视为悬赏结束,该精选评论人将获得本题全部悬赏积分;
3、悬赏期内如提问者未设置“精选评论”,则前5位评论者平分悬赏积分(如仅有一位评论,该评论者获得50%悬赏积分);
4、悬赏积分会自动发放到生态圈账户中,请留意站内信通知。
知道了

距离打开宝箱还剩7

是否花费200积分补签?
确认
取消